WebThis test measures the oxygen in your blood while you wear a mask and breathe in a mixture of gases that simulate the atmosphere inside a pressurized airplane cabin. Your doctor may perform this test to see if you will need more oxygen while traveling by airplane or if you are going to a location with a high altitude. Results: Twenty-nine … WebThis test is an assessment of gas exchange / alveolar membrane integrity. Lung Volumes (plethysmography) – Measures lung size (eg TLC, FRC, RV). Lung volumes are useful for detecting restrictive and mixed ventilatory defects. Bronchial Provocation Tests – May assist with diagnosis of asthma or assessment of effectiveness of asthma treatment.
